Delhi Riots Case| Some People Don’t Deserve Even a Day’s Release: Centre Tells Supreme Court

The Supreme Court heard bail pleas in the 2020 Delhi riots conspiracy case involving Umar Khalid and others. ASG SV Raju, representing the Centre, said, “There are some people who do not deserve even a day’s release.”

Power Sector ‘irregularities’ CJI to hear BRS Leader KCR’s Plea Against Formation of Panel Today

The Supreme Court will be heard a plea from K Chandrasekhar Rao, leader of the Bharat Rashtra Samithi (BRS), challenging a Telangana High Court order regarding a commission to investigate alleged power sector irregularities during his tenure. Rao disputes the commission’s establishment, alleging bias and political motives. The high court’s order emphasized the need for evidence to substantiate claims of bias.

SC Disposes of Case Against Justice Amrita Sinha’s Husband, Cites Political Motives in FIR

On Friday(10th May),Supreme Court dismisses case against Pratap Chandra Dey, husband of Calcutta High Court Justice Amrita Singh, citing political motives in the FIR. After reviewing state counsel’s arguments, the court appears content.
